Introduction

AI Translation

The NL27WZ07 is a high performance dual buffer with open drain outputs operating from a 1.65 to 5.5 V supply. The internal circuit is composed of multiple stages, including an open drain output. The open drain output provides the capability to set the output switching level to a user selectable value with an external resistor and power supply. The logic high output value is set by the external power supply and can be less than, equal or greater than the VCC power supply, provided the voltage supply is less than 5.5 V.

Features

AI Translation
  • Extremely High Speed: tPD 2.3 ns (typical) at VCC = 5 V
  • Designed for 1.65 V to 5.5 V VCC Operation, CMOS compatible
  • Over Voltage Tolerant Inputs
  • LVTTL Compatible − Interface Capability with 5 V TTL Logic with VCC = 3 V
  • LVCMOS Compatible
  • 24 mA Output Sink Capability
  • Near Zero Static Supply Current Substantially Reduces System Power Requirements
  • Chip Complexity: FET = 72 ; Equivalent Gate = 18
  • These Devices are Pb − Free and are RoHS Compliant
  • NLV Prefix for Automotive and Other Applications Requiring Unique Site and Control Change Requirements; AEC−Q100 Qualified and PPAP Capable
